Day 6: Spiced Apple Cider Bourbon Cocktail Ingredients: 2 oz bourbon 4 oz apple cider 1 oz cinnamon syrup (homemade or store-bought) 1/2 oz fresh lemon juice Ice cubes Apple slices and cinnamon sticks for garnish Instructions: Prepare the Glass: Fill a rocks glass with ice cubes. Combine Ingredients: In a cocktail shaker, combine bourbon, apple cider, cinnamon syrup, and fresh lemon juice. Shake and Strain: Shake the mixture well to chill the ingredients.
